The Pj 55 is a 54.63ft masthead sloop designed by Sparkman & Stephens and built in fiberglass between 1970 and 1974.

The Pj 55 is a heavy sailboat which is a reasonably good performer. It is stable / stiff and has an excellent righting capability if capsized. It is best suited as a heavy bluewater cruising boat. The fuel capacity is average. There is a good water supply range.
